WebFrank: Yes, so there’s priority group 7. And those who qualify for priority group 7, will need to have a household income that is below VA’s income limit based on geographical location. And there are actually two subgroups within priority group 7. There is some sub-priority A and sub-priority B. WebNov 6, 2024 · This card is only available to veterans who are eligible for VA medical care. Eligible veterans can apply for a VA ID Card at any VA medical facility. They must fill out the 10-10EZ and have their picture taken. The VA then verifies eligibility and sends out the card within 7-10 business days.

WebNov 4, 2024 · The VA Form 10-10EZ allows veterans to apply for enrollment in the VA health care system. The VA uses the information provided on the form to determine the veteran’s eligibility for medical benefits. Usually, the form only takes about 30 minutes to complete.
